New Star Trek series due January 2017

November 2, 2015 by Andrew Girdwood 1 Comment

CBS is bringing Star Trek back. Alex Kurtzman, who co-wrote and produced the 2009 Star Trek film with Roberto Orci and Star Trek Into Darkness, is acting as executive producer. The brand new Star Trek is being made for CBS ALL Access. This is the US channel’s digital subscription service for video on demand and […]

Short film: Cursed

November 2, 2015 by Andrew Girdwood Leave a Comment

Cursed is a short animation by Merel van den Broek and Nicole Derksen. Made as a graduation film at the University of the Arts in Utrecht in 2014 it tells the story of a powerful villain who takes a break from bringing chaos and doing evil while she harbours a crush on a hero. What […]
